Job description

The IT Support Engineer will be responsible for ensuring the IT services are maintained in line with Pulsar Measurement standards and procedures. This is a key role in strengthening and maintaining the IT security, resilience, and uptime, to support the demands of a busy manufacturing and back-office environment. Additionally, the role includes providing support for the ERP system and end-users.

Who We Are:

Pulsar Measurement, part of the TASi Measurement group, is a worldwide leader in ultrasonic instrumentation for wastewater, industrial, and environmental markets. Since 1986, we have developed, manufactured, and marketed industrial flow and level monitoring instruments, including ultrasonic level transmitters, clamp-on ultrasonic flow meters, and open channel flow meters.

The newly restructured TASi Measurement, our parent group, has successfully grown companies that deliver world-class products and services, focusing on global customer needs across diverse market segments. Our high repeat customer rate is due to our close proximity to customers, providing local service and complete engineered solutions and problem solving.

Your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
  1. Acting as the first point of contact for the North American facilities and supporting remotely for Pulsar UK and Asia.
  2. Providing advanced hardware support and troubleshooting IT issues involving PCs, printers, mobile devices, telephony systems, Windows servers, software applications, and network connectivity.
  3. Implementing, managing, and configuring IT security solutions such as RMM, antivirus, multi-factor authentication, and spam filters.
  4. Managing user provisioning, access control, and administration of Active Directory, Office 365, and other SaaS applications.
  5. Managing disaster recovery solutions, including configuration, monitoring, reporting, and validation of backups.
  6. Contributing to the IT department by maintaining and sharing knowledge on the latest IT and security developments.
  7. Engaging proactively with third-party IT suppliers to optimize cost, uptime, and service levels.
  8. Providing IT project and change management support, planning, and managing local change projects.
  9. Managing communications regarding business-wide applications administration.
  10. Adding, moving, and changing IT equipment on site, maintaining inventory and lifecycle management.
  11. Working with HR to manage IT equipment for onboarding and offboarding employees.
  12. Maintaining IT consumables stock levels.
  13. Offering assistance for end-users on ERP system functions.
